Weather conditions in Antalya in January
January in Antalya is characterized by cool and wet climate. Temperatures range involving 6 and fifteen degrees Celsius. While evenings could be quite chilly, daytime temperatures may perhaps increase marginally on sunny days. The Tahtali Summit (2365 m) continues to be coated in snow, with temperatures ordinarily underneath freezing. The sea temperature is all over 16 degrees Celsius, rendering it unsuitable for swimming.

Climate in Antalya in February
February sees identical weather conditions to January, with temperatures starting from seven to 16 degrees Celsius. Mornings and evenings are chilly, whilst daytime temperatures sense milder. Snow continues to protect the Tahtali Summit (2365 m), and temperatures on the summit remain down below freezing. The sea temperature stays somewhere around sixteen degrees Celsius.

Climate in Antalya in March
March delivers the first signs of spring to Antalya. Regular temperatures increase to between 9 and 18 degrees Celsius. Rainfall decreases, and sunny days develop into much more Regular. The Tahtali Summit (2365 m) should still have snow, and temperatures within the summit hover about freezing or underneath. The ocean temperature improves slightly to 17 degrees Celsius, but it is nevertheless way too chilly for swimming.

Weather conditions in Antalya in April
April marks the entire arrival of spring in Antalya, with temperatures starting from twelve to 22 degrees Celsius. Rainfall will become small, and the times are predominantly sunny. Snow to the Tahtali Summit (2365 m) commences to soften, while the summit stays interesting. The ocean temperature reaches eighteen levels Celsius, but It's not at all still perfect for swimming.

Weather conditions in Antalya in May well
May well in Antalya indicators the strategy of summer time, with temperatures growing to in between sixteen and 27 levels Celsius. Rainfall (Contact us) is nearly negligible, and sunny weather dominates. The Tahtali Summit (2365 m) ordeals milder temperature, although the summit stays amazing. The sea temperature climbs to 21 levels Celsius, which makes it a lot more ideal for swimming.

Temperature in Antalya in June
June marks the beginning of summer time in Antalya, with temperatures starting from 20 to 31 levels Celsius. Rain is exceptional, and sunny skies are classified as the norm. The Tahtali Summit (2365 m) is free of snow by this time, but its cooler temperatures give a refreshing escape through the heat. The sea temperature rises to 24 levels Celsius, delivering perfect disorders for drinking water activities.

Weather conditions in Antalya in July
July is amongst the best months in Antalya, with temperatures soaring among 24 and 34 levels Celsius. Rainfall is almost non-existent, as well as Sunlight shines shiny. The Tahtali Summit (2365 m) offers a amazing respite, with summit temperatures around 10 degrees Celsius. The sea temperature reaches 27 degrees Celsius, ideal for swimming and various beach actions.

Climate in Antalya in August
August is as very hot as July in Antalya, with temperatures concerning twenty five and 34 levels Celsius. The temperature continues to be dry and sunny. The Tahtali Summit (2365 m) proceeds to deliver aid from the summer heat, with temperatures at the summit hovering about 10 levels Celsius. The ocean temperature peaks at 28 levels Celsius, which makes it the warmest month for swimming.

Weather conditions in Antalya in September
September provides a little cooler weather conditions, with temperatures starting from 20 to 31 degrees Celsius. Rainfall is rare, as well as the summer time atmosphere persists. The Tahtali Summit (2365 m) will become cooler, with temperatures with the summit ranging amongst 5 and 10 degrees Celsius. The ocean temperature stays warm at 26 levels Celsius, rendering it a pleasant time for swimming.

Temperature in Antalya in Oct
October sees a visible drop in temperatures, starting from fifteen to 26 levels Celsius. Rainfall starts off to increase, but sunny days remain prevalent. The Tahtali Summit (2365 m) gets colder, with summit temperatures concerning 0 and five levels Celsius. The sea temperature continues to be all-around 24 degrees Celsius, even now suited to swimming for many.

Weather in Antalya in November
November in Antalya provides cooler temperatures, starting from ten to 20 levels Celsius. Rain results in being extra Repeated as autumn sets in. The Tahtali Summit (2365 m) encounters colder climate, often with freezing temperatures within the summit. The ocean temperature drops to 21 degrees Celsius, marking the top on the swimming season for some people.

Climate in Antalya in December
December alerts the arrival of Winter season in Antalya, with temperatures among seven and 16 degrees Celsius. Wet days are popular, plus the weather feels cooler In general. Snow returns on the Tahtali Summit (2365 m), with summit temperatures effectively beneath freezing. The sea temperature falls to 18 levels Celsius, making it unsuitable for swimming.
